Output 83d2bc8715eef8f6067e2c8e9a834edeb030eeb34f78d7e9ecdca0b0f8b986ff:5

value
627646178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bd8ee68412d177b172842ac856c6e8cbffd4d87 OP_EQUAL
address
32mfEJYi63dyBj7xg8nPzSKFrSJcuo6Q8y
transaction
83d2bc8715eef8f6067e2c8e9a834edeb030eeb34f78d7e9ecdca0b0f8b986ff
confirmations
338692
spent
true